Banks
Wilson Labone? Cohen
Stiles Moore
Hudson Francis
Paine Davies Greaves

With this line up you have 2 good defensive full backs who can also overlap providing crosses/pass into box.
Labone,hope I remembered the right name here, otherwise I'll go with Charlie Hurley at Sunderland in the middle at the back, Davies( highest jumper I ever saw) and Moore would also defend crosses from set pieces.
Stiles and Moore in front of the back 3, breaking up attacks, providing our attacking players with ammo.
With Francis and Hudson in midfield, you have players with vision, great ability to run with the ball themselves or put through the perfect pass to Greaves or Paine, they also score plenty themselves.
Paine, an old fashioned winger, combining skill and speed would be the outlet to get us down the other end quickly. Great crosser of the ball and good shot. I've teamed him up with Davies and Greaves. Wyn Davies laying the ball off to Greaves would be a killer combo similar to the Gilzean-Greaves duo which was successful for so many years at Spurs. With Francis and Hudson behind him, I see Greaves topping goalscoring charts in any league in the World.
